loader: Fix gcc 8.1 cast warning
authorLenny Komow <lenny@lunarg.com>
Wed, 9 May 2018 17:09:58 +0000 (11:09 -0600)
committerLenny Komow <lenny@lunarg.com>
Thu, 10 May 2018 17:17:55 +0000 (11:17 -0600)
Change-Id: Id8f0301c4f208d185abe2cc3df71021cb4aa29b1

loader/loader.h

index 9ffa3bb..4114dbe 100644 (file)
@@ -165,7 +165,7 @@ struct loader_dispatch_hash_entry {
     struct loader_dispatch_hash_list list;  // to handle hashing collisions
 };
 
-typedef void(VKAPI_PTR *PFN_vkDevExt)(VkDevice device);
+typedef VkResult(VKAPI_PTR *PFN_vkDevExt)(VkDevice device);
 struct loader_dev_ext_dispatch_table {
     PFN_vkDevExt dev_ext[MAX_NUM_UNKNOWN_EXTS];
 };